Power Washing 101: Everything You Need to Know Getting started with surface cleaning can seem challenging at first, but with a bit of info, it's fairly achievable . This tutorial will cover the basics of exterior maintenance. You'll need a power washer , various attachments, and appropriate cleaners for the project. Always check the manufacturer's guidelines and practice in an hidden spot before tackling a whole zone. Safety equipment , like safety glasses and gloves , is always critical . Choosing the Right Power Washer for Your Needs Selecting the best power cleaner can feel daunting , but grasping your unique requirements is essential. Evaluate what jobs you'll be tackling – delicate cleaning of vehicles and decks needs a lower pressure (around 1200 PSI), while stubborn grime on siding , concrete, and porches demands a stronger pressure (often 2000 PSI or more ). Furthermore , check if you require a gas-powered unit for portability and intense work, or an powered model for less complex operation and sheltered use. Finally , account for your price range and read reviews before giving your selection.
